From 8e64e2ddb4a0654e2ffbf54f50ecdcca5aed34f7 Mon Sep 17 00:00:00 2001 From: Philipp Hancke Date: Mon, 10 Jan 2022 22:32:58 +0100 Subject: [PATCH] add thread check in DcSctpTransport::OnTransportReadPacket Bug: None Change-Id: I1e5e28674617e9ebb322831f95f6f6b88daa7be6 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/245600 Reviewed-by: Victor Boivie Reviewed-by: Florent Castelli Commit-Queue: Florent Castelli Cr-Commit-Position: refs/heads/main@{#35679} --- media/sctp/dcsctp_transport.cc | 1 + 1 file changed, 1 insertion(+) diff --git a/media/sctp/dcsctp_transport.cc b/media/sctp/dcsctp_transport.cc index 4a5166863b..f1dc1640dc 100644 --- a/media/sctp/dcsctp_transport.cc +++ b/media/sctp/dcsctp_transport.cc @@ -525,6 +525,7 @@ void DcSctpTransport::OnTransportReadPacket( size_t length, const int64_t& /* packet_time_us */, int flags) { + RTC_DCHECK_RUN_ON(network_thread_); if (flags) { // We are only interested in SCTP packets. return;